What affects the price

Plumbing costs change based on the complexity of the repair and the accessibility of the pipes. If a pro needs to cut into drywall or dig underground to reach a leak, the labor time increases. Older homes sometimes require updating outdated materials, like galvanized steel, to meet current codes. The timing of the service also matters, as after-hours or holiday calls often carry different rates than standard business hours. While simple drain clearings or fixture swaps are usually on the lower end, larger system repipes cost more.

How do I know if I need a new toilet installed or just a repair?

If your toilet is constantly running, has frequent clogs, or shows signs of cracking, it might need replacing. Older models are also less water-efficient. For issues like a persistent leak at the base or a faulty flush mechanism, a repair might suffice. A professional can assess the condition of your toilet in Manchester. They'll determine if a repair is cost-effective or if a new, more efficient unit is the better long-term solution.

When is a plumber needed for a water softener installation?

A plumber is essential for water softener installation to ensure correct connection to your home's water supply and drainage lines. Improper installation can lead to leaks or water damage. They will also ensure the softener is properly bypassed during maintenance. This service guarantees the system functions efficiently and safely within your plumbing network. Professional installation prevents future complications and maximizes the softener's lifespan.
